Compare specifications (specs)
| NVIDIA Quadro FX 570 | NVIDIA GeForce 8200 | |
|---|---|---|
Essentials |
||
| Architecture | Tesla | Tesla |
| Code name | G84 | C78 |
| Launch date | 12 September 2007 | 17 April 2007 |
| Launch price (MSRP) | $199 | |
| Place in performance rating | 1619 | 1620 |
| Price now | $89.99 | |
| Type | Workstation | Desktop |
| Value for money (0-100) | 1.66 | |
Technical info |
||
| Core clock speed | 460 MHz | 500 MHz |
| Floating-point performance | 29.44 gflops | |
| Manufacturing process technology | 80 nm | 80 nm |
| Pipelines | 16 | |
| Texture fill rate | 3.68 GTexel / s | |
| Thermal Design Power (TDP) | 38 Watt | 40 Watt |
| Transistor count | 289 million | 210 million |
Video outputs and ports |
||
| Display Connectors | 2x DVI | 1x DVI, 1x VGA, 1x S-Video |
Compatibility, dimensions and requirements |
||
| Interface | PCIe 1.0 x16 | PCI |
| Length | 198 mm | |
| Supplementary power connectors | None | |
API support |
||
| DirectX | 10.0 | 10.0 |
| OpenGL | 3.3 | 3.3 |
Memory |
||
| Maximum RAM amount | 256 MB | |
| Memory bandwidth | 12.8 GB / s | |
| Memory bus width | 128 Bit | |
| Memory clock speed | 800 MHz | |
| Memory type | DDR2 | |
